T E C H N O L O G I C A L U N I Q U E N E S S

Quantafuel transforms plastic waste to recycled, high-quality products in a unique catalytic PtL process

Plastics

PE

PP

Pyrolysis oil (in

gaseous state)

Alkanes 40 %

Aromatics 30 %

Olefins 30 %

Suitable product

hydrocarbons

Alkanes > 90 %

Final, separated

products

“Naphtha” ~16 %(C6H14 – C10H22)

(160 kg / 230 l per tonne)

Diesel ~56 %(C10H22 – C22H44)

(560 kg / 710 l per tonne)

Heating Oil ~8 %(C23H48 – C28H58)

(80 kg / 85 l per tonne)

+ ~10 % permanent gases – used for heating of plant

(plant self-sufficient with energy – providing ~1-1,5 MW in surplus heating)
